Anna Gifty Opoku-Agyeman is the editor of The Black Agenda: Bold Solutions for a Broken System and co-founder of The Sadie Collective. Currently, she is a doctoral student in policy and economics at Harvard Kennedy School. Follow her on Twitter and Instagram @itsafronomics.
